Convierte el tiempo fácilmente con MySQL
MySQL es uno de los sistemas de gestión de bases de datos más populares y utilizados en la actualidad. Dentro de sus múltiples funcionalidades y características, destaca su capacidad para manejar y convertir fechas y tiempos de manera sencilla y eficiente. En este artículo, exploraremos cómo MySQL puede ayudarnos a convertir fechas y tiempos de diferentes formatos en la forma que necesitemos, permitiendo una mejor gestión de la información y un ahorro de tiempo significativo.
Aprende cómo agregar la marca de tiempo (TIMESTAMP) a tus tablas en MySQL
La marca de tiempo o TIMESTAMP es una herramienta muy útil en MySQL para llevar un registro de cuándo se crearon o modificaron los registros en una tabla. Esencialmente, TIMESTAMP es un tipo de dato que almacena la fecha y la hora en la que se realizó una operación en una tabla.
Para agregar TIMESTAMP a una tabla, debemos incluir una columna con el nombre deseado y especificar su tipo de dato como TIMESTAMP. Al agregar la columna TIMESTAMP, MySQL crea una marca de tiempo automática para cada nuevo registro en la tabla, por lo que no es necesario proporcionar los valores de fecha y hora manualmente.
Es importante tener en cuenta que si deseamos actualizar la marca de tiempo cuando se modifique un registro, podemos hacerlo utilizando la opción ON UPDATE CURRENT_TIMESTAMP. De esta manera, cada vez que se modifica una fila en la tabla, la marca de tiempo correspondiente se ajusta automáticamente a la fecha y hora actual.
Para implementar esto en nuestro código, podemos usar la siguiente sintaxis:
Cómo copiar una tabla MySQL a otra en pocos pasosCREATE TABLE ejemplo (
id INT auto_increment NOT NULL,
nombre VARCHAR(30),
fecha_creacion TIMESTAMP DEFAULT CURRENT_TIMESTAMP,
fecha_modificacion TIMESTAMP D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P,
PRIMARY KEY (id)
);
Con esta sintaxis, hemos creado una tabla llamada «ejemplo» con cuatro columnas. La columna «id» es una clave primaria auto_incremental. Las columnas «nombre», «fecha_creacion» y «fecha_modificacion» son de tipo VARCHAR, TIMESTAMP y TIMESTAMP, respectivamente.
Como reflexión final, cabe destacar que la marca de tiempo es una herramienta valiosa para el seguimiento de las operaciones realizadas en una tabla de MySQL. Al agregarla, podemos rastrear fácilmente la fecha y hora de creación o modificación de cualquier registro en la tabla.
Todo lo que necesitas saber sobre TIMESTAMP en MySQL: la clave para ordenar y registrar tus datos
El TIMESTAMP es una herramienta fundamental para ordenar y registrar tus datos en MySQL. Es un tipo de dato que almacena la fecha y hora de manera precisa y sencilla de manejar.
Con el TIMESTAMP puedes registrar la fecha y hora de creación o modificación de un registro en tu base de datos. Además, te permite realizar búsquedas y consultas por fechas específicas y realizar cálculos de tiempo entre registros.
mysql copy schemaEs importante tener en cuenta que el TIMESTAMP tiene una precisión de hasta milisegundos, por lo que es muy útil en aplicaciones que requieren mediciones muy precisas del tiempo.
Para utilizar el TIMESTAMP en MySQL, debes definir el campo correspondiente como TIMESTAMP en tu estructura de datos. También puedes establecer el valor predeterminado en CURRENT_TIMESTAMP para que se registre automáticamente la fecha y hora en el momento en que se inserta un nuevo registro.
Otro detalle importante es que el TIMESTAMP se almacena en el formato UTC (Tiempo Universal Coordinado), por lo que si necesitas mostrarlo en una zona horaria específica, debes convertirlo mediante una función de MySQL.
En conclusión, el TIMESTAMP es una herramienta muy útil en MySQL para ordenar y registrar tus datos. Asegúrate de utilizarlo correctamente en tu estructura de datos y consultas para aprovechar al máximo sus ventajas.
¿Tienes alguna experiencia o pregunta sobre el uso del TIMESTAMP en MySQL? ¡Comparte tus ideas en los comentarios!
Comprendiendo las diferencias entre TIMESTAMP y datetime: ¿Cuál es la opción adecuada para su proyecto?
Cómo copiar la estructura de una tabla en MySQL de forma fácilAl trabajar con bases de datos y almacenamiento de fecha y hora en aplicaciones, es importante conocer las diferencias entre las opciones que tenemos disponibles, como TIMESTAMP y datetime.
datetime es un tipo de datos que almacena fecha y hora en un formato específico. Es útil cuando necesitamos almacenar fechas y horas con precisión, pero no es adecuado si necesitamos hacer operaciones con esas fechas y horas.
TIMESTAMP, por su parte, almacena la fecha y hora en un formato numérico. Es importante destacar que TIMESTAMP tiene una capacidad de rango mayor que datetime, y es adecuado si necesitamos hacer operaciones matemáticas con fechas y horas.
A diferencia de datetime, TIMESTAMP también tiene como ventaja que se actualiza automáticamente al registrarse cambios en la fila correspondiente en la base de datos. Esto puede ser útil en algunas situaciones en las que necesitamos tener un registro actualizado en tiempo real de los cambios en nuestra base de datos.
En resumen, la elección entre TIMESTAMP y datetime dependerá en gran medida de las necesidades específicas de nuestro proyecto. Si necesitamos almacenar fechas y horas con precisión, datetime es una buena opción. Si, por otro lado, necesitamos realizar operaciones matemáticas con fechas y horas, o si necesitamos tener un registro actualizado en tiempo real, TIMESTAMP puede ser la opción adecuada.
Es importante tener en cuenta que tampoco es una elección exclusiva entre una u otra opción. Podemos utilizar ambas opciones en nuestro proyecto, dependiendo de las necesidades específicas de cada situación.
En última instancia, comprender las diferencias entre TIMESTAMP y datetime nos permitirá tomar una decisión informada y adecuada a las necesidades de nuestro proyecto, y asegurarnos de que estamos utilizando el tipo de datos adecuado para cada situación.
¡Y con esto terminamos nuestro artículo sobre MySQL! Esperamos que te haya sido de ayuda para convertir el tiempo fácilmente y mejorar tus habilidades en el manejo de bases de datos.
No dudes en dejarnos un comentario si tienes alguna pregunta o sugerencia y ¡hasta la próxima!
Si quieres conocer otros artículos parecidos a Convierte el tiempo fácilmente con MySQL puedes visitar la categoría Tecnología.
Deja una respuesta
Aprende mas sobre MySQL